Description
TEMPO is an external anti-burglary entrance door referring to the best GERDA designs. They come in 33 designs in 13 colors. First, select the type of door structure and determine the parameters. Then match the pattern, veneer color and accessories such as lights, door handles, handrails and frames.

Construction
construction

OPTIMA 50
OPTIMA 50 insulated doors are characterised by thermal transmittance of 1.2 W/m2K. The door frame used here is PERFOTHERM® – steel door frame with thermal perforation, gasket and three possible types of thresholds: steel threshold with PVC gasket, wooden threshold with gasket and PVC sub-threshold, aluminium threshold with gasket and sub-threshold.
OPTIMA 50 Details

Door thickness

Additional lock
Additional 3-bolt lock, class 6 GERDA ZW 500

The main lock
The main 3-bolt lock, class 7, GERDA ZW 1000

2D hinge
2D hinge with caps in the color of the fittings

Adjustable pawl catch
The adjustable latch catch enables smooth adjustment of the leaf pressure to the seals

Anti-theft pins
Anti-theft bolts, fixed anti-forcing bolts in metal brackets

PERFOTHERM frame
PERFOTHERM UD = 1.2 W / m2K door frame for solid doors

OPTIMA 60
Energy-saving doors OPTIMA 60 present thermal transmittance from 1.0 in case of using ALUTHERM OPTIMA warm aluminium door frame with thermal barrier filling and gasket and 1.1 W/m2K when using DUOTHERM warm steel-wooden door frame with thermal perforation and gasket.
RC3 package
Optionally available (at extra charge) in RC3 class (only solid doors, does not apply to doors with handrails or glazing) for OPTIMA 60 doors
OPTIMA 60 Details

Vertical bolt
Vertical anti-burglary bolt controlled from the main lock for RC3.
